MySQL ターミナル操作の一般的なコマンド

little bottle
リリース: 2019-04-09 14:41:14
転載
4203 人が閲覧しました

#この記事では、データベース利用において最もよく使われるターミナル操作コマンドを中心に説明しますので、一緒に学び理解していきましょう。

1. データベース コマンド

1. データベースに接続します
mysql -uroot -p パスワード

2. データベースを作成します

データベース ライブラリ名を作成します;

3. 指定したデータベースに切り替えます

use library name;

4. データベースの一覧を表示します

show Databases;

5. データベース作成ステートメントを表示します

データベース ライブラリ名の作成を表示 ;

6. データベースを変更します

データベース データベース名オプションを変更します;

7. データベースを削除します

データベース データベース名を削除します;

2. データ テーブル コマンド

1. データ テーブルの作成
create table データ テーブル名 (フィールド名 1 タイプ修飾子、フィールド名 2 タイプ修飾子、フィールド名 3 タイプ修飾子、...);
create table news(id int Primary key auto_increment,
title varchar(50),author varchar(20),content text);

2. データ テーブル リストの表示

show tables;

3. データ テーブル構造の表示

desc データ テーブル名;

4. データ テーブル作成テーブル ステートメントの表示

show create table データ テーブル名;

5.削除データ テーブル

drop table データ テーブル名;

6. データ テーブルの変更

alter table データ テーブル名オプション;

7. 新しいフィールドの追加

alter table data table nameadd カラム フィールド名 タイプの変更 ステートメントの位置;
テーブル ニュースを変更する カラムを追加する newstime タイムスタンプ コンテンツ後のデフォルトの current_timestamp;

8. フィールド定義を変更する

テーブル データ テーブル名を変更する カラムを変更する フィールド名の新しい定義;
テーブル ニュースを変更する列の内容を変更します (長文);

9. フィールド名と定義を変更します

テーブル データを変更する テーブル名を変更する列古いフィールド名新しいフィールド名新しい定義;

10. フィールドの削除

テーブル データ テーブル名を変更 列フィールド名をドロップ;

3. レコード操作コマンド

1. 新しいレコード
データ テーブル名に挿入 (フィールド 1、フィールド 2、 ..., フィールド n ) 値(値 1, 値 2,..., 値 n);
注: 値の数とタイプは、フィールド リストの数とタイプの定義と一致している必要があります

2. レコードを表示します

データ テーブル名からフィールド リストを選択します where 条件はフィールド名で並べ替えます desc 制限 m,n;
select * from news;
select * from news where id= 10;
select * from news order by id desc limit 10;
注: select ステートメントは、SQL で最も強力かつ複雑なクエリ ステートメントです。これには 7 つの句があります。各句は省略できます。
Ifシーケンス

3. レコードの変更

データテーブル名を更新フィールド 1= 値 1 およびフィールド 2= 値 2 を設定します。 where 条件;
Update news set title='xxxxx' where id=1;

4. レコードの削除

delete from data table name where 条件;
delete from news where id=10 ;

[推奨コース:

mysql ビデオ チュートリアル ]

以上がMySQL ターミナル操作の一般的なコマンドの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

関連ラベル:
ソース:csdn.net
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ート